
Thanksgiving Ecotour
Join us for the second annual Nature Trust fundraiser on northeast Vancouver Island October 5 to 7, 2007.
Explore the Blackfish Archipelago, one of the richest marine ecosystems in the world, with Stubbs Island Whale Watching onboard the MV Lukwa.
Included is a full day on the boat with hosts Jim and Mary Borrowman (plus snacks and lunch), a tour of the Whale Interpretive Centre, accomodation for two nights in the period cabins along the Telegraph Cove boardwalk, plus one

Thanksgiving dinner and one breakfast. The total cost is $525 per
person (which includes taxes).
Stubbs Island Whale Watching will donate all monies from the whale watching boat tour plus the meals on board to The Nature Trust.
